Abstract
Part 1 The extreme right in the ascendancy: stronger than ever, Peter H. Merkl ten theories of the extreme right, Roger Eatwell the growing threat of the radical right, Hans Georg Betz. Part 2 Comparing the public opinion indicators: racism and the political right - European perspectives, Charles Westin explaining national variations in support for far right political parties in Western Europe, 1990-2000, Allen Wilcox et al the development of the extreme right at the end of the century, Piero Ignazi. Part 3 Changing national contexts: the front national in context - French and European dimensions, Michael Minkenberg and Martin Schaim the FPO - from populist protest to incumbency, Kurt Richard Luther right-wing extremism and xenophobia in Germany - escalation, exaggeration or what?, Ekkart Zimmermann right-wing extremism in Russia - the dynamics of the 1990s, Vera Tolz patterns of response to the extreme right in Western Europe, Jaap van Donselaar conclusion, Leonard Weinberg.
